Abstract
In this work a numerical method, based on a boundary integral formulation, is used to calculate approximately the acoustic eigenfrequencies or eigenvalues in a bounded domain filled with an anisotropic material. We assume that the knowledge about the anisotropy is uncertain or incomplete, and we use fuzzy numbers to model it. Using the Zadeh's extension principle and affine transformations, we get approximate fuzzy solutions to the posed problem. Finally some numerical examples are shown.
